How to Calculate a Percentage of a Number
Step 1: Understand the Percentage
A percentage represents a part out of 100. For example, 25% means 25 out of 100.
Step 2: Convert the Percentage to a Decimal
Divide the percentage by 100 to convert it into a decimal.
- Example: 25% ÷ 100 = 0.25
Step 3: Multiply by the Total Amount
Multiply the decimal by the total number you want to find the percentage of.
- Example: To find 25% of 200, calculate 0.25 × 200 = 50

Example
Question: What is 15% of 80? Solution:
- Convert 15% to decimal: 15 ÷ 100 = 0.15
- Multiply by 80: 0.15 × 80 = 12
